**Postmortem timeline — Farelight pricing experiment**

14:22 — On-call paged after checkout conversions dropped sharply on the Farelight platform. Investigation showed the ticket-pricing experiment had begun serving the treatment price to 100% of traffic instead of the intended 10% split, due to a misconfigured rollout flag pushed earlier that afternoon. Experiment was halted at 14:41 and prices reverted. The deploy responsible was identified by the token recorded below.

session token of fadug-hahap = htk3_554

## Exam-Paper Transport — Hallbridge Assessment Board

Sealed exam packets for the Hallbridge spring sitting travel in tamper-evident pouches, double-bagged and logged at each transfer point. Dispatch must verify the seal numbers against the manifest before the courier departs, and again on arrival confirmation from the invigilation office at Merrow Hall. Packets may never be left unattended, even briefly, and must remain in the courier's direct custody throughout. The courier hand-over must follow the confidential instruction below.

dispatch memo: the sorius tamius courier leaves the praeth ledger at gate 4873 under passcode 928014

TICKET-2087: Connection failures when the Crumwell storefront evaluates the 2 p.m. order cutoff. The cutoff check queries the bakery schedule table directly, and the pool exhausts under lunch traffic, so late orders slip through. Short-term fix: raise the pool size and add a retry. To reproduce locally, point your client at the following.

database URL for kahif-fahaf: redis://eliax_svc:yN@db-bcc9.ordinhq.internal:5432/aldok